Suri Husbandry

Ok, since I'm planning on getting a Suri in the very near future (one month or so), I've been poring over husbandry sheets and trying to figure out how to make them work. Here are my thoughts so far (Sorry for the length, I can get long-winded); but first a few considerations

1. I work 12 hr rotating shift work
2. Based on my house and setups, glass acquarium (29 gal / 30x12x12 initially) is all I can do (but I do have a plan to correct that).
3. Roomate controls house thermostat, and keeps house cool (aprox. 60F year round) (definitely NOT my choice)

For Quarantine time (6mos) I plan on using the natural light of the room and 2 UTHs on thermostats and insulation as well as plastic cover to help retain heat and humidity, newspaper for substrate

Once I move the cage into my room I will use a non-heat emitting lamp (do they make those??) for inside the cage (my window is covered and blacked out due to work related day time sleeping), 2 UTHs on thermostats.

Summer temps (March - September)
daytime warm side = 90F
daytime cool side = 80F

nighttime warm = 80F
nighttime cool = 75F

Winter temps (October - February)
daytime warm = 85F
cool = 75F

nighttime warm = 80F
nighttime cool = 70F

After quarantine is over, given that snake gets clean bill of health, I will move the cage into my room, add aspen over newspaper and increase thermostat temps by 5 degrees F to compensate for aspen substrate.

Based on my hours of work, anything less than a 12 hr day is not possible, so I will have to keep it at 12 hrs. 6AM - 6PM day, 6PM - 6AM night.

Obviously I will provide warm/cool side hides and guages as well as hygrometer. Water bowl for young boa should be (from what I've read) 3-4" in diameter. Humidity should be 60% or better (I'm currently maintaining 70% humidity in near identical setup for my BP).

Once the boa and the BP outgrow their current cages I will be upgrading to a double stacked enclosure (insert favorite manufacturer here).
